About The Role :

As a Senior Security Engineer, you will be responsible for the design and development of Identity and Access Governance systems and microservices responsible for authentication, authorization, and single sign-on app integrations. You are responsible to build new Features, APIs, Rules, Workflows, Analytics, Tasks and Reports for the Information Security org. You will be responsible for providing and assisting in defining Identity Security controls, best practices, compliance controls for Uber's internal workforce and services. You will also be responsible for identification and adoption of security trends, software engineering best practices defined by Uber engineering and be the flag bearer of the same within and outside the team.

What the Candidate Will Do

* Provide technical leadership in designing, implementing, testing, and rolling out the Identity platform (e.g. SailPoint IIQ, Cloud Identity, LDAP, MFA, SSO, etc.) at Uber.

* Practice Software engineering best practices while writing or reviewing code

* Develop high quality engineering design documents for new integrations and initiatives

* Engineer, Configure, Implement and maintain Identity and Access Management solutions and services

* Resolve bugs through strong programming, critical problem solving, database query skills

* Lead design and implementation engagements with other teams and be the voice of the team in those meeting while having empathy for the customer

* Change Management to critical platforms using Terraform Services Standard Build code.

* Design, Implement, maintain, manage and troubleshoot birthright provisioning and access certifications.

* Use css and js based front end customization skills to customize interfaces and build custom interfaces.

Basic Qualifications:

7+ Years of experience in development, Design and consulting for developing, designing SailPoint IIQ or similar IGA solutions, and Authentication platforms at large organizations.

Experience with developing complex software systems scaling to millions of users with production quality deployment, monitoring, and reliability.

Experience with large-scale distributed storage and database systems (SQL e.g. MySQL)

Ability to decompose complex business problems and help lead multiple teams in solving them.

Understand Role-Based Access Control, Policy-Based Access Control, Attribute based access control, Governance, Access Certification in SailPoint

Experience in Web and Middleware technologies such as Nginx, Tomcat, Weblogic

Skill set in traffic management, Service and Session Load balancing skills primarily on HAProxy, NLB and F5 are added benefits.
